A skin rash on one lower leg can appear red, blotchy, or have a dry and scaly texture. Most rashes on the lower leg are caused by dermatitis, eczema, or an allergic reaction which will look like red, itchy bumps on the leg. WebMay 31, 2024 · A rash on the legs is an inflammatory reaction of the skin that can have a variety of causes. Symptoms can include redness, itchiness, blistering, or peeling skin. Leg rashes are usually diagnosed and treated by a dermatologist. You may be able to treat a leg rash at home with over-the-counter creams or an oatmeal bath.
